FRG III INC. v. UNITED STATES OF AMERICA et al
Plaintiff: FRG III INC. doing business as LINCOLN PARK AVIATION
Defendant: UNITED STATES OF AMERICA and LINCOLN PARK AIRPORT, INC.
Case Number: 2:2022cv01672
Filed: March 24, 2022
Court: US District Court for the District of New Jersey
Presiding Judge: Madeline Cox Arleo
Referring Judge: Cathy L Waldor
Nature of Suit: Airplane
Cause of Action: 28 U.S.C. ยง 2671 Federal Tort Claims Act
Jury Demanded By: None

Date Filed Document Text
April 13, 2022 Filing 7 Transmittal Letter for remanded case to Morris County CourthouseWashington & Court StreetsMorristown, NJ 07963-0910 State No: C-107-21. Mailed certified copy of the Order remanding case. (ld, )
April 13, 2022 Opinion or Order Filing 6 ORDER that the above-captioned matter is remanded to the State Court; that the Clerk of Court is directed to close this case; that service of this Order shall he deemed effectuated upon all panics upon its upload to PACER. The United States is dismissed as a party with consent of Defendants. Signed by Judge Madeline Cox Arleo on 4/13/2022. (ld, )
April 12, 2022 Filing 5 MOTION to Remand by FRG III INC.. (Attachments: #1 Brief, #2 Certificate of Service, #3 Text of Proposed Order)(GAUDIOSO, PETER)
April 12, 2022 Filing 4 MOTION to Remand by All Plaintiffs. (Attachments: #1 Brief, #2 Certificate of Service, #3 Text of Proposed Order)(GAUDIOSO, PETER)
March 31, 2022 Opinion or Order Filing 3 STIPULATION AND ORDER OF DISMISSAL without prejudice and without costs, attorneys' fees, expenses or disbursements to any party. Signed by Judge Madeline Cox Arleo on 3/31/2022. (sm)
March 30, 2022 Filing 2 STIPULATION of Dismissal without Prejudice on Behalf of All Parties by UNITED STATES OF AMERICA. (MAILLOUX, MATTHEW)
March 25, 2022 Case Assigned to Judge Madeline Cox Arleo and Magistrate Judge Cathy L. Waldor. (ak, )
March 24, 2022 Filing 1 NOTICE OF REMOVAL by the United States of America and Substitution of the United States of America as Defendant from Superior Court of New Jersey, Morris County, case number C-107-21.. (Attachments: #1 Exhibit A - State Court Complaint, #2 Exhibit B - Certification of Scope of Federal Employment, #3 Exhibit C - Letter to State Court Regarding Removal, #4 Civil Cover Sheet Civil Cover Sheet, #5 Certificate of Service Certificate of Service)(MAILLOUX, MATTHEW)
